A statewide Amber Alert issued in Ohio has ended with the suspect dead and the kidnapped girl found safe.
Suspect Fatally Shot
The suspect, 37-year-old David Miller, was fatally shot by law enforcement officers after a pursuit in Pickaway County. The details of the shooting are still under investigation.
Girl Found Safe
The 5-year-old girl, Emmaleigh Barringer, was found safe at a home in Circleville. She was unharmed and has been reunited with her family.
Background
Emmaleigh was abducted from her home in Portsmouth, Ohio, on Tuesday afternoon. The Amber Alert was issued shortly after, and hundreds of law enforcement officers were involved in the search.
Law Enforcement Response
"We are incredibly grateful for the assistance of the public and the tireless efforts of law enforcement," said Ohio Attorney General Dave Yost. "This case is a reminder of the importance of being vigilant and reporting suspicious activity."
Ongoing Investigation
The investigation into the kidnapping and the officer-involved shooting is ongoing. More information is expected to be released as it becomes available.
